#9e9350 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e9350 is composed of 62% red, 57.6%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7% magenta, 49.4%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 51.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 46.7%. #9e9350 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a0 with #3d2700.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

● #9e9350 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
#9e9350 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9e9350 has RGB values of R:158, G:147,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.49,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10392400.

Shades and Tints of #9e9350
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020201 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9e9350
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797975 is the less saturated color, while #e7c807 is the most saturated one.
